7 Bible Verses about Wicked Rulers

Most Relevant Verses

Proverbs 29:2

When the upright have power, the people are glad; when an evil man is ruler, grief comes on the people.

Proverbs 28:15

Like a loud-voiced lion and a wandering bear, is an evil ruler over a poor people.

Isaiah 10:1

Cursed are those who make evil decisions, and the writers who make the records of their cruel acts:

Micah 7:3

Their hands are made ready to do evil; the ruler makes requests for money, and the judge is looking for a reward; and the great man gives decisions at his pleasure, and the right is twisted.

Isaiah 1:23

Your chiefs have gone against the Lord, they have become friends of thieves; every one of them is looking for profit and going after rewards; they do not give right decisions for the child who has no father, and they do not let the cause of the widow come before them.

Ezekiel 22:27

Her rulers in her are like wolves violently taking their food; putting men to death and causing the destruction of souls, so that they may get their profit.

Isaiah 3:14

The Lord comes to be the judge of their responsible men and of their rulers: it is you who have made waste the vine-garden, and in your houses is the property of the poor which you have taken by force.
